CPP01 vom 06.07.2013
Verfasst: 06.07.13 19:04
Hallo zusammen,
folgende Themen waren heute dran, soweit ich das noch zusammen bekomme...
Detail (7 Stück)
- Aufgaben Konstruktor
- Variablen definieren und initialisieren
- verschiedene couts erläutern (Pointerarithmetik)
- fehler in quellcode finden (auslesen eines arrays) und korrigieren
- Übergabe by reference erläutern und wieso sinnvoll bei objekten, arrays, usw.
- zweidimensionales array füllen
- runden funktion schreiben mit bordmitteln, ohne eine eingebaute c++ Funktion
Komplex 1: Mitarbeiter (Assoziationen (1:1 und 1:n)
- verschiedenste Methoden, Konstruktor, Attribute erstellen
- meiner Meinung nach zwei abstrakte Methoden (davon sollten aber beide codiert werden???)
Komplex 2: Vererbung (War wohl eine Autovermietung) mit Mehrfachvererbung so wie ich das sehen konnte
Komplex 3: Array Klasse (Strings) für Array auf dem Heap
- verschiedenste Methoden erstellen
- Hauptprogramm zum testen
Alles in allem schon eine machbare Klausur, nur solche Details wie das codieren von abstrakten Methoden in der "Superklasse" kann einen dann ins zweifeln bringen,
was dazu führt, das man ohne jegliches Gefühl da raus geht...
Pointer sollte man auf jeden Fall im Schlaf können.
Hilfezettel für string, vector lag bei.
folgende Themen waren heute dran, soweit ich das noch zusammen bekomme...
Detail (7 Stück)
- Aufgaben Konstruktor
- Variablen definieren und initialisieren
- verschiedene couts erläutern (Pointerarithmetik)
- fehler in quellcode finden (auslesen eines arrays) und korrigieren
- Übergabe by reference erläutern und wieso sinnvoll bei objekten, arrays, usw.
- zweidimensionales array füllen
- runden funktion schreiben mit bordmitteln, ohne eine eingebaute c++ Funktion
Komplex 1: Mitarbeiter (Assoziationen (1:1 und 1:n)
- verschiedenste Methoden, Konstruktor, Attribute erstellen
- meiner Meinung nach zwei abstrakte Methoden (davon sollten aber beide codiert werden???)
Komplex 2: Vererbung (War wohl eine Autovermietung) mit Mehrfachvererbung so wie ich das sehen konnte
Komplex 3: Array Klasse (Strings) für Array auf dem Heap
- verschiedenste Methoden erstellen
- Hauptprogramm zum testen
Alles in allem schon eine machbare Klausur, nur solche Details wie das codieren von abstrakten Methoden in der "Superklasse" kann einen dann ins zweifeln bringen,
was dazu führt, das man ohne jegliches Gefühl da raus geht...
Pointer sollte man auf jeden Fall im Schlaf können.
Hilfezettel für string, vector lag bei.